Dosage Calculation Ideas

Accuracy in remedy calculations is paramount for affected person security. The following tips supply steering for guaranteeing exact and dependable dosage determinations.

Tip 1: Constant Items: Preserve constant items all through the calculation course of. Changing all measurements to the identical unit (e.g., milligrams, milliliters) earlier than starting calculations prevents errors arising from unit discrepancies.

Tip 2: System Verification: Double-check the right components for the precise calculation. Totally different medicines and administration routes require particular formulation. Referencing a dependable useful resource ensures the suitable components is utilized.

Tip 3: Dimensional Evaluation: Make use of dimensional evaluation as a scientific method. This methodology makes use of items as a information, guaranteeing that the ultimate outcome has the specified unit of measure. It gives a built-in verify for accuracy.

Tip 4: Affected person-Particular Issues: Account for patient-specific components, reminiscent of weight, age, and kidney operate. These components can affect drug metabolism and clearance, necessitating changes to plain dosages.

Tip 5: Unbiased Double-Checks: When attainable, have a colleague independently confirm advanced or high-risk calculations. This second set of eyes can establish potential errors and improve security.

Tip 6: Clear Documentation: Doc all calculations clearly and legibly, together with the components used, values entered, and the ultimate outcome. Clear documentation facilitates traceability and permits for verification by others.

Tip 7: Useful resource Accessibility: Guarantee entry to up-to-date and dependable dosage calculation sources. These sources function a significant reference for formulation, conversions, and patient-specific issues.

Adherence to those suggestions promotes accuracy in dosage calculations, minimizing the danger of remedy errors and contributing to affected person well-being. These practices are elementary for guaranteeing secure and efficient remedy administration.
